Summary

Sanity HQ, a platform known for its content management solutions, acknowledges the impact of the COVID-19 pandemic, particularly its logistical challenges between Oslo and San Francisco offices, and offers support through a Norwegian concept called "dugnad," which involves voluntary work for the public good. The company extends assistance to those affected by the pandemic by sponsoring plans with extended API quotas and advanced functionality, encouraging projects that pivot online and require a CMS or asset pipeline. Community members have shared various initiatives, including a site for working parents in the UK, a takeout tracker in Austin, a COVID-19 stats site, and an open-source project for societal support by recovered individuals. Additionally, Sanity provides a platform for developers to share their projects, like building forms with Sanity, generating CSS palettes, and creating portfolios. The digest also highlights a Sci-Fi Twitter Bot and features a profile of technologist Kelly Quantrill, who discusses her diverse interests, including web development, generative art, and her recent project of a science fiction Twitter bot powered by Sanity.
